We are seeking an experienced Field Service Engineer to support the installation, qualification, maintenance, calibration, and repair of advanced scientific instrumentation at customer sites. This individual will serve as a technical subject matter expert, ensuring equipment operates in compliance with customer, regulatory, and quality requirements.
Responsibilities
- Perform instrument installations, commissioning, repairs, preventative maintenance, calibrations, and system upgrades at customer facilities.
- Diagnose and resolve mechanical, electrical, software, and operational issues on scientific instrumentation.
- Provide technical support via phone, email, remote diagnostics, and on-site customer visits.
- Respond promptly to customer inquiries and service requests while maintaining high levels of customer satisfaction.
- Train customers on instrument operation, maintenance procedures, and best practices.
- Execute and document equipment qualification activities, including Installation Qualification (IQ), Operational Qualification (OQ), and Performance Qualification (PQ).
- Develop, review, and complete qualification protocols and validation documentation in accordance with quality and regulatory requirements.
- Partner with customers to support site readiness, commissioning, qualification, and validation initiatives.
- Ensure all validation activities are completed accurately and in compliance with applicable standards and procedures.
- Maintain accurate service records, maintenance logs, calibration reports, validation documents, and customer communications.
- Support implementation and adherence to company Quality Management System (QMS) requirements.
- Identify, document, and escalate quality-related issues in accordance with established procedures.
- Ensure all service activities are performed following GMP, GLP, safety, and regulatory standards where applicable.
- Collaborate closely with Engineering, Quality, Sales, Customer Success, Applications, and Product Development teams to resolve technical issues and improve customer experience.
- Provide customer feedback and field observations to support product improvements and continuous process enhancements.
- Assist with technical evaluations, product upgrades, and field-based testing activities as needed.
Requirements
-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Bioengineering, Biotechnology, Life Sciences, or a related technical discipline.
- Minimum of 3 years of scientific instrument support experience including installation, maintenance, repair, and troubleshooting.
- 5+ years of equipment qualification and validation experience within regulated environments.
- Hands-on experience performing IQ/OQ/PQ validation activities.
- Experience troubleshooting complex instrumentation involving mechanical, electrical, and software components.
- Strong technical documentation and report-writing skills.
- Excellent communication and customer-facing skills.
- Ability to travel frequently to customer sites.
